Read More »Star Wars Outlaws reportedly sold just 1 million copies
One month on from its initial release and Star Wars Outlaws does not appear to be performing well, with reports revealing it sold just 1 million copies. To put that figure into perspective, Star Wars Jedi: Fallen Order sold eight million copies in its first few months on the market.

Read More »Ryzen 9950X running at 7.55GHz breaks five world records
Overclockers "safedisk" and "elmor" broke various world records with an overclocked AMD Ryzen 9 9950X pushed to 7.55GHz on an ROG Crosshair X870E Hero motherboard.
